In StrateGems 19 (July/Sep 2002), there is a correction/improvement of this
composition:

G.P. Sphicas
StrateGems 19, July/Sep 2002
W: Kd3 Pd2 Pe7 Pg7
B: Kg4 Bh6 Qh8
ser-s#12, Circe
(b) Bh6->h5

(a) 1. Ke2 6. d8=Q 7. Qd1 8. gh8=Q[+bQd8] 9. Qh6[+bBf8] 10. ef8=Q 11. Qf2
12. Ke1 Qd1#
(b) 1. e8=R 2. Re3 3. Ke4 8. d8=R 9. Rd4 10. gh8=R[+bQd8] 11. Rh5[+bBc8]
12. Ke5 Qd4[+wRa1]#
